What Is a Laser Wood Cutter?
A **laser wood cutter** is a machine that uses focused light beams to cut, engrave, or etch intricate designs into wood. Unlike traditional cutting tools, which rely on mechanical blades, laser cutters use heat energy to vaporize material with extreme precision. This process allows for highly detailed and accurate results, making it ideal for both small-scale projects and large-scale production.
If you’re wondering how a **laser wood cutter** works, the answer lies in its advanced optics and software. The machine emits a high-powered laser beam that is directed by mirrors or lenses to the material being cut. Computer-aided design (CAD) software controls the path of the laser, ensuring every cut or engraving is precise and consistent. This level of control opens up endless possibilities for creativity and efficiency.

Choosing the Right Laser Wood Cutter
When it comes to selecting a **laser wood cutter**, there are several factors to consider. First, determine your budget and the scale of projects you plan to undertake. Entry-level machines are great for small-scale hobbyists, while industrial-grade models are better suited for large production runs.
Another important consideration is the type of laser used. CO2 lasers are commonly used for cutting wood due to their efficiency and versatility. Additionally, look for machines with user-friendly software and a robust build quality to ensure long-lasting performance.

Maintenance and Safety Tips
Like any power tool, a **laser wood cutter** requires proper maintenance to ensure optimal performance and safety. Regularly clean the machine to prevent dust buildup, which can interfere with the laser’s optics. Additionally, inspect the mirrors and lenses for damage or wear, as these components are critical to the machine’s functionality.
When operating the machine, always follow safety protocols. Wear protective eyewear and ensure the work area is well-ventilated to avoid inhaling dust particles. By taking these precautions, you can enjoy a safe and productive experience with your **laser wood cutter**.
